    Sadik,
    I got my multimeter out and found the following (. added for spacing, * is pin):
    MSI (Cable Side - NOT CARD):
    ......8 *   9 *
    4 *   5 *   6 *   7 *
    ...1 *      2 *     3 *
    1 - S-Video Out 3
    3 - S-Video Out 4
    4 - S-Video In/Out 1 and 2, Shield
    5 - RCA Out
    8 - S-Video In 3
    9 - S-Video In 4 / RCA In
    S-Video (Jack):
    ..3 * ... * 4
    1 * ....... * 2
    .......=
    1 - Y_GROUND
    2 - C_GROUND
    3 - Luminance Y signal
    4 - Chrominance C signal
    Shell - Chassis ground

    However, I looked around and found this solution:
    ---Start---
    Why do I get "data is invalid" error when installing drivers?
    This error appears to be due to a protection problem in the Windows registry under Windows 2000 and XP and can occur with a variety of drivers (sound cards and SCSI drivers have been reported). To fix this problem, go to Start, Run... and type "regedt32" without the quotes to run the Registry Editor. Navigate to
    H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SYSTEM\CurrentControlSet\ENUM\PCI
    and you will see a number of keys of the form "VEN_xxxx", where xxxx are strings like "1102&DEV_0004&SUBSYS_00011103&REV_04". Under each of these folders will be another folder with a long numerical name. Open each folder and look for the "DeviceDesc" which matches the hardware you are trying to install. Right Click on the "VEN_xxxx" for that device and select 'Permissions' and then tick "Allow" for "Full Control". Close Regedit and then continue with the installation of your device
    ---End---
